About This Design

Earth Card

Earth Card

We live in a time when the truth of "One World" is more and more apparent. Only in our generation have human beings seen the earth from space, giving us another clue to the true nature of our planet. Every astronaut relates the same experience upon seeing the earth from space - a realisation that this fragile, blue globe is unique in the universe, that it is without borders and that it contains everything we love. Somehow the isolation of space leaves an unforgettable impression that our earth is 'Whole'. In this portrait of the earth I tried to capture the personality of the earth, its' power and individuality. The astronaut painting an abstract painting is a comment on the role of technology in our ever-expanding view of the world as well as a comment on abstract art. It occurred to me that the first painting done in space will fetch a hefty price no matter what it looks like. The astronaut also represents my own personal relationship with technology and art. I have spent over 20 years of travelling around this beautiful world and I finally was able to sit down and paint some of my thoughts and impressions during a 52-day isolation study conducted by NASA. It seems to me that both technology and art give us opportunities to understand our world but it is up to us to use them. The French poem painted in the stars is "L'Invitation au Voyage" by Voltaire. It basically says that the world is our oyster to explore - 'luxe, calme et volupte'. Weather we explore this world from space, through travelling, relationships, or while sitting in an isolation room we can reach the same conclusion: every part of this world is part of the Whole, One World
